Dwayne Johnson took the stage Sunday night to present the award which though celebrated “excellence in an individual performance.” Along with Adele, the nominees included Bad Bunny, Doja Cat, Steve Lacy, Lizzo and Harry Styles too.
Upon revealing that Adele had won, Johnson invited, “Get up here, new best friend” — a reference to how host Trevor Noah kicked off the show by pointing out that Adele had been dying to meet with the former wrestler.
A wide-mouthed Adele got up to receive her award, hugging her boyfriend Rich Paul and fellow musician Lizzo as Styles and other guests rose to their feet to applaud the singer.
Adele began her acceptance speech with a big hug and kiss on the cheek from “The Rock,” but then moved on to praising her fans and family too.
“I really was just looking forward to coming tonight,” she shared, while tearing up and stammering a bit during the emotional moment. “I just want to dedicate this to my son, Angelo.”
She related her boyfriend’s advice: “if you win anything, please don’t cry.”
“And here I am crying,” Adele added, then turned her speech back to her 10-year-old son.
“I wrote this first verse in the shower when I was choosing to change my son’s life,” she shared. “He’s been nothing but humble and gracious and loving to me for the whole time.”
At the top of the show Sunday night, host Noah approached Adele’s table and said that while he didn’t have somebody called “Dwayne Johnson” there, he did have somebody called like “The Rock.”
To Adele’s surprise and delight, Johnson had walked up behind her seat, and greeted her with a huge smile and a hug and love.
“Adele meet The Rock, The Rock meet Adele!” Noah said. “All right, you two get acquainted, we gotta keep the show moving like this!”

As the camera panned away, Johnson, 50, could be seen taking a seat next to the now 16-time Grammy winner, who was up for all seven awards at the 65th annual ceremony.
Last year, Olivia Rodrigo took home the same award for “drivers license” off of Sour (along with two other Grammys for best pop vocal album and best new artist).. Harry Styles won the award in 2021 for “Watermelon Sugar” off of Fine Line, which marked his first-time ever Grammy, and beating out Lizzo. Styles wound up taking home the coveted award this year for album of the year 2023.
